Linux删除Java
介绍
Java是一种广泛使用的编程语言,但在某些情况下,我们可能需要从Linux系统中删除Java。本文将介绍如何在Linux系统中完全删除Java以及相关的文件和目录。
步骤
以下是删除Java的步骤:
1. 确认Java是否安装
在删除Java之前,我们需要确认系统中是否已经安装了Java。我们可以使用以下命令来检查Java的安装情况:
$ java -version
如果Java已经安装,将会显示Java的版本信息。如果未安装Java,将会显示一个错误信息。
2. 卸载Java
如果Java已经安装,我们可以执行以下步骤来卸载它:
a. 删除Java安装目录
首先,我们需要找到Java的安装目录。通常情况下,Java安装在/usr/lib/jvm
目录下。使用以下命令来进入该目录:
$ cd /usr/lib/jvm
b. 删除Java目录
在/usr/lib/jvm
目录下,我们可以找到Java的安装目录。使用以下命令来删除Java目录:
$ sudo rm -rf java_directory
请将java_directory
替换为实际的Java目录名。
c. 删除Java环境变量
在Linux系统中,Java的环境变量通常在/etc/profile
文件中设置。使用以下命令打开该文件:
$ sudo nano /etc/profile
在打开的文件中,查找并删除以下行:
export JAVA_HOME=path_to_java_directory
export PATH=${PATH}:${JAVA_HOME}/bin
请将path_to_java_directory
替换为实际的Java目录路径。保存并关闭该文件。
3. 删除Java配置文件
在Java安装过程中,可能会创建一些配置文件。我们可以使用以下命令来删除这些文件:
$ sudo rm -rf /etc/java
4. 删除Java相关的软件包
在某些情况下,安装Java时可能会自动安装一些相关的软件包。我们可以使用以下命令来删除这些软件包:
$ sudo apt-get purge package_name
请将package_name
替换为实际的软件包名。重复此步骤,直到删除所有相关的软件包。
5. 清理系统
最后,我们可以使用以下命令来清理系统中的不必要的文件和依赖项:
$ sudo apt-get autoremove
这将删除不再需要的依赖项和临时文件。
总结
通过按照上述步骤执行,我们可以成功地从Linux系统中删除Java以及相关的文件和目录。请确保在执行任何删除操作之前备份重要的数据,并小心地执行每个步骤。
请注意,本文中的命令和步骤适用于大多数基于Debian的Linux发行版,如Ubuntu和Linux Mint。对于其他Linux发行版,可能需要使用不同的命令和步骤。
类图
下面是一个简单的Java类图,用于说明类之间的关系:
classDiagram
class Person {
-name: String
-age: int
+Person(name: String, age: int)
+getName(): String
+getAge(): int
}
class Student {
-studentId: String
+Student(name: String, age: int, studentId: String)
+getStudentId(): String
}
Person <|-- Student
在上面的类图中,Student
类继承自Person
类。
状态图
下面是一个简单的状态图,描述了一个人的状态转换:
stateDiagram
[*] --> Standing
Standing --> Walking : walk()
Standing --> Running : run()
Walking --> Standing : stop()
Walking --> Running : run()
Running --> Standing : stop()
Running --> Walking : walk()
在上面的状态图中,人的初始状态为Standing
,可以通过执行不同的动作转换到其他状态。
结论
本文介绍了如何在Linux系统中删除Java以及相关的